The Short Version
Web design in New Zealand typically costs between $2,000 for a basic template site and $30,000+ for a custom enterprise solution. Most small-to-medium businesses invest $5,000-$15,000 for a professional custom website.

Web Design Price Ranges
What you can expect to pay at each level of web design in New Zealand.
Basic
$2,000 - $5,000
Best for: Startups and sole traders who need a simple online presence
- Template-based design
- 5-10 pages
- Mobile responsive
- Contact form
- Basic SEO setup
Professional
$5,000 - $15,000
Best for: Growing businesses that need to generate leads and stand out from competitors
- Custom design
- 10-25 pages
- CMS (WordPress/Astro)
- SEO optimisation
- Speed optimisation
- Analytics setup
- Content strategy
Premium
$15,000 - $30,000+
Best for: Established businesses and enterprises that need a high-performance digital asset
- Fully custom design and development
- Unlimited pages
- E-commerce or complex functionality
- API integrations
- Advanced SEO
- Conversion rate optimisation
- Ongoing support
What Affects the Cost
These are the key factors that determine how much you will pay for web design.
Number of Pages
High ImpactMore pages means more design work, content, and development time. A 5-page site costs significantly less than a 50-page one.
Custom Design vs Template
High ImpactTemplates save time and money but limit uniqueness. Custom design costs more but gives you a site that stands out.
E-commerce Functionality
High ImpactOnline stores need payment gateways, product management, inventory systems, and security - all adding to cost.
Content Creation
Medium ImpactProfessional copywriting and photography are often overlooked but significantly impact results. Some agencies include this; others charge extra.
SEO Requirements
Medium ImpactBasic on-page SEO is usually included. Advanced SEO strategy, keyword research, and ongoing optimisation are typically separate.
Integrations
Medium ImpactConnecting your site to CRMs, booking systems, payment processors, or custom APIs adds complexity and cost.
Ongoing Maintenance
Low ImpactWordPress sites need regular updates, security patches, and hosting. Factor in $50-200/month for maintenance.
Side-by-Side Comparison
How each pricing tier stacks up across key features.
| Feature | Basic | Professional | Premium |
|---|---|---|---|
| Custom Design | Template | Semi-custom | Fully custom |
| Pages | 5-10 | 10-25 | Unlimited |
| SEO | Basic setup | Full on-page | Advanced strategy |
| CMS | WordPress | WordPress/Astro | Custom stack |
| Speed Optimisation | Standard | Optimised | Performance-tuned |
| Support | 30 days | 90 days | Ongoing |
| Turnaround | 2-4 weeks | 4-8 weeks | 8-16 weeks |
Watch Out For
Red flags and common traps to avoid when hiring for web design.
Agencies quoting under $1,000 - you get what you pay for, and cheap sites often need rebuilding within a year
No clear scope document - without defined deliverables, costs spiral and timelines blow out
Ownership restrictions - make sure YOU own the code, domain, and content, not the agency
Hidden ongoing fees - some agencies lock you into expensive hosting or charge to make basic changes
No portfolio or case studies - if they cannot show previous work, that is a red flag
